Let’s just start with Medicare. You might assume it covers premiums, deductibles and co-pays. And you wouldn’t be alone. According to a recent poll by Eligibility.com, about 50% of people nearing 65 think Medicare is free.
Unfortunately, those additional costs are not free. Not only that, there’s no out-of-pocket maximum.
